Geo Location Information for 185.5.92.189 IP Address. The IP Address 185.5.92.189 is located at 45.3231 latitude and 8.41533 longitude in Italy. Friendly Location for the IP Address is Piemonte, Vercelli, Italy, 13100
Bitron